How much do senior seo director jobs pay per year?

As of Sep 2, 2026, the average yearly pay for senior seo director in the United States is $120,836.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$75,000.00 and $156,000.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a senior SEO director?

Senior SEO Directors are experienced professionals responsible for overseeing and managing an organization's search engine optimization (SEO) strategies. They lead teams that focus on improving website visibility, driving organic traffic, and increasing search engine rankings. In addition to developing and executing SEO campaigns, Senior SEO Directors collaborate with marketing, content, and technical teams to ensure best practices are implemented. They also analyze performance data, stay updated on industry trends, and provide strategic recommendations to achieve business goals.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a senior SEO director?

To thrive as a Senior SEO Director, you need advanced expertise in search engine optimization strategies, analytics, and digital marketing, typically backed by a bachelor’s degree in marketing or a related field. Mastery of tools like Google Analytics, SEMrush, Ahrefs, and experience with technical SEO and content management systems are essential. Leadership, strategic thinking, and excellent communication skills distinguish top performers in this role. These competencies ensure the effective development and execution of SEO initiatives that drive organic growth and align with overall business objectives.

How does a senior SEO director typically collaborate with other departments to achieve company goals?

A Senior SEO Director often works closely with content, web development, marketing, and product teams to align SEO strategy with broader business objectives. This collaboration ensures that website content is optimized for both users and search engines, technical improvements are prioritized, and marketing campaigns are fully integrated with SEO best practices. Regular cross-functional meetings and clear communication are essential, as the SEO Director provides guidance, sets priorities, and monitors progress to drive organic growth. This collaborative environment also allows for sharing insights and ensuring all departments are working towards common KPIs.

The Senior Digital Marketing Specialist oversees the multi-faceted digital marketing activities and provides leadership guidance to integrated media buyers on the Marketing team. This includes but is not limited to overseeing digital lead generation efforts via Google/Bing Pay Per Click campaigns, social postings, digital display, CM360 and digital analysis. The Senior Digital Marketing Specialist continuously evaluates digital efforts for improvement and potential new tests/activities.

The SEO Specialist will support the execution of Generac's organic search and AI Optimization (AIO) strategies across a portfolio of digital properties. This role is hands-on and focused on implementing SEO best practices, optimizing content, and identifying opportunities to improve search visibility and performance.

This role will report to the SEO and Content Strategy Manager and work closely with product marketing, UX and design, and engineering teams to enhance site performance, support content initiatives, and contribute to a scalable organic growth strategy.

Key ResponsibilitiesSEO Execution & Optimization
  • Execute on-page SEO optimizations including metadata, internal linking, header structure, and URL improvements

  • Support keyword research and implement keyword targeting across priority pages

  • Optimize existing content to improve rankings, engagement, and conversion performance

  • Assist in developing content briefs aligned with SEO strategy and user intent

Technical SEO Support
  • Conduct routine technical audits to identify crawlability, indexation, and performance issues

  • Partner with engineering and UX teams to implement SEO recommendations (e.g., site speed, structured data, mobile optimization)

  • Support implementation of schema markup and other technical enhancements

Content & AIO (AI Optimization)
  • Assist in optimizing content for AI-driven search experiences (e.g., featured snippets, generative search, FAQs)

  • Support development of resource content such as blogs, guides, and help articles

  • Ensure content aligns with evolving search behaviors and AI search trends

Performance Tracking & Reporting
  • Monitor and report on key SEO metrics including rankings, organic traffic, and conversions

  • Use tools such as Google Analytics, Google Search Console, and SEO platforms (e.g., SEMrush, Ahrefs) to analyze performance

  • Identify trends and recommend optimizations based on data insights

Cross-Functional Collaboration
  • Collaborate with internal teams (content, digital, product marketing) to align SEO with broader marketing initiatives

  • Support campaign launches and website updates with SEO best practices

  • Coordinate with external agencies or vendors as needed

Minimum Requirements
  • Bachelor's degree or equivalent experience

  • 3-5 years of hands-on SEO experience

  • Experience optimizing website content and improving organic search performance

  • Familiarity with SEO tools (Google Search Console, Google Analytics, SEMrush, Ahrefs, etc.)

Preferred Qualifications
  • Experience with technical SEO fundamentals (site audits, schema, Core Web Vitals)

  • Understanding of AI-driven search and emerging SEO trends

  • Experience working within CMS platforms (e.g., Adobe Experience Manager, WordPress, Optimizely)

  • Basic HTML/CSS knowledge

Knowledge, Skills & Abilities
  • SEO Fundamentals: Strong understanding of on-page, technical, and content SEO best practices

  • Analytical Thinking: Ability to interpret data and translate insights into actionable recommendations

  • Content Optimization: Skilled in improving content for both users and search engines

  • Attention to Detail: Ability to identify issues and ensure accuracy in implementation

  • Collaboration: Comfortable working cross-functionally in a fast-paced environment

  • Adaptability: Keeps up with algorithm updates, SEO trends, and AI search evolution
